Importing your contacts into NationBuilder is pretty simple. The interface is simpler and more intuitive than most CRM import interfaces I've seen.
Just save your data as a cvs file, log in to NationBuilder and go to People > Listing > Import. Choose your file and click Upload. Then you'll be asked to match your fields. If your data has a column header, be sure to start the data on line 2 (which seems to be the default). If there is no column header, start on line one, or you'll miss somebody!
Mandatory Fields
One thing you will have to have is at least one the fields that NationBuilder uses to dedupe. These fields are:
- id
- email address
- twitter login
- twitter id
- facebook uid
- phone number
- pf strat id
- van id
- civicrm id
- state file id
- dw id
- meetup id
- ngp id
- external id

Without at least one of these fields as a column in your sheet, you will not be able to import your list.
Best Practices
It's good to clean up your data before you import a file. Open up the file and be sure all the state, cities and zips are in the right columns and in the same format. I also like to correct all-caps and mistyping before importing. It takes a minute but you'll end up with cleaner data.
Also, you will want to tag your data with not only the general tags you are using, like "volunteers" or "donors" but it is best to also tag them with something specific to the import itself - like "2011-May5-eventlist". This way if you ever need to track down that specific list, you've got it!
